Does anyone have any comments, on the 2011 Ram 2500? We had been looking at 2013, but found a 2011 that's interesting....
Google "Death Wobble" on youtube. Watch it and then ask that question again. I had a 2007 that we loved, but got the Death Wobble about 100k miles and dropped $1500 into it to no avail - read where they updated the geometry of the new (2013 and up) Ram's and traded my 07 in for a 13. Absolutely loved the truck - got the first wobble at 21K miles. Had it lined up hoping it was just the caster - nope. Had to cancel a beach trip with our Camper and scramble last minute to find a beach house for a LOT more $$$ so the week not wasted.
I am in the process of looking for another truck. I will never again buy a Dodge. In the spirit of complete disclosure, I have owned all three (Ford, Dodge, Chevy) and have read reports of Ford's doing this also but it is rare. Chevrolet's don't.
I can stand the thought of an engine that blows up - can't stand the thought of losing steering and control going 65 miles and hour down the road pulling 13K. Not worth my life nor anyone else's...

One thing to check on - what size is the fuel tank on the Ford? The Dodge is typically 32 gallon, but I have a friend who was not happy with this ford with a 25 or so gallon tank - it may not sound like much but even a 10 miles per gallon - that could mean the difference between stopping every hour and a half more often for fuel.
